リアルタイムデータの活用は、現代のビジネスにおいて競争力を維持するために必要不可欠な要素です。情報が即座に入手できることで、企業は迅速な意思決定を行い、市場の変動に即応することが可能になります。リアルタイムデータが連携することで、運用の効率化や顧客体験の向上が実現され、業界を問わずその応用範囲は広がっています。競争の激しい現代社会において、どのようにしてリアルタイムデータを活用し、差別化を図ることができるのか。その基本概念と重要性について、深く掘り下げていきます。
リアルタイムデータとは何か?基本概念とその重要性
リアルタイムデータとは、あるシステムが生成する情報が即座にアクセス可能な状態で提供されるプロセスを指します。これはデータが生成されるや否や、ほぼ瞬時に消費者やアプリケーションに届けられ、遅延を最小限に抑えて提供されることを意味します。この即応性の特徴は、リアルタイムデータの最大の魅力であり、時として生死にかかわる瞬間で重要な役割を果たします。
リアルタイムデータの本質的な重要性は、その時間的な価値にあります。このデータが生成される状況はたいてい迅速な対応を必要とし、そのため関連するインサイトも非常に短期間で評価されなければなりません。例として、海上ナビゲーションシステムを考えてみてください。ここでは、風や波、高潮の情報が絶え間なく生成、送信され、船の安全な航行を確保するために即座に分析されることが求められます。船舶用のナビゲーションシステムが時代遅れのデータに頼っていると、船舶の乗組員の安全が脅かされる可能性があります。
リアルタイムデータの利用は、組織が迅速な意思決定を行う上で不可欠です。データが即座に利用可能であることで、企業は市場の変動に即応し、競争力を維持するための戦略的な動きを迅速に決定できます。これにより、投資家が株式市場でのタイムリーな取引を行う一方で、エネルギープロバイダーは消費パターンに基づいてリアルタイムで発電量を調整するといった使い方が進化しています。
さらに、リアルタイムデータは運用の効率化にも寄与します。たとえば、流通業界では配送トラックのリアルタイムトラッキングにより、渋滞を避けるための迂回ルートの提案や、効率的な配車計画が可能になります。このようにして、企業は限られたリソースを最適に配置し、運用スケジュールを柔軟に管理することができます。
結局のところ、リアルタイムデータは、企業が迅速かつ正確な意思決定を行うための基盤を築いており、適切なタイミングを逃さないための重要なツールとなっています。
リアルタイムデータの種類:イベントデータとストリーミングデータ
リアルタイムデータの二つの主要なカテゴリーとして、イベントデータとストリーミングデータがあります。これらは、それぞれ異なる特性を持ち、異なる状況に対して最適なソリューションを提供します。
イベントデータは、一回限りの事象として捉えられるデータポイントであり、それぞれのイベントが発生した瞬間に記録されます。典型的な例としては、オンラインショッピングにおけるトランザクションデータがあります。ユーザーが商品の購入を確定すると、その情報は即座に処理され、顧客の請求や在庫管理システムに反映されます。この型のデータは、短い時間枠で意思決定を行う必要がある場面で特に効果的です。
ストリーミングデータは、継続的に発生するデータの流れとして理解されます。例えば、ソーシャルメディアでの書き込みやいいねの情報や、IoTデバイスからのセンサーデータがこれに該当します。ストリーミングデータの利点は、絶え間なくデータが送られてくるため、リアルタイムでの分析と反応が可能になることです。たとえば、株式市場では、株価の変動をリアルタイムで追跡し、即座に取引の意思決定を下すことができます。
これらのリアルタイムデータは、共に企業や組織が迅速で情報に基づいた意思決定を行うための強力なツールです。イベントデータは具体的なアクションを処理するのに適しており、ストリーミングデータは継続的なトレンドやパターンを把握するのに優れているため、状況に応じて両者を組み合わせることでさらに大きな効果を発揮します。
リアルタイム分析の仕組み:データパイプラインの構成
リアルタイムデータ分析は、データが発生した瞬間からインサイトを得るまでのプロセスを迅速に完了するための仕組みです。このプロセスは主にデータの収集、処理、可視化の各ステップから構成されています。以下では、それぞれのステップがどのように連携し、全体のパイプラインを形成するかを詳述します。
まず、データ収集はリアルタイム分析のスタートポイントです。ここで重要なのは、データが発生する多様なソースからタイムリーに情報を取得することです。Apache KafkaやAWS Kinesisといったメッセージブローカーは、イベントデータやストリーミングデータを効果的に収集するために利用される代表的なツールです。これらのプラットフォームは、高帯域幅と低遅延を特徴とし、多くのデータポイントをリアルタイムで収集し、次の段階へとスムーズに流します。
次に、収集されたデータはリアルタイムで処理されます。データ処理には、データのクレンジング、フィルタリング、集計などが含まれます。これは、Apache Spark StreamingやFlinkなどのデータ処理フレームワークを使って行われることが一般的です。こうしたツールは、高スループットでリアルタイムにデータを処理し、スケーラブルなソリューションを提供します。データの遅延を最小限に抑えながら、必要なインサイトを継続的に生成することが求められます。
最後に、処理されたデータはリアルタイムで可視化され、意思決定を支援します。リアルタイムのダッシュボードやビジュアライゼーションツール(例:TableauやLooker)は、インタラクティブなグラフや図を通じて、データの変動を即座に可視化します。これにより、ビジネスリーダーやデータアナリストは、発生しているトレンドを迅速に把握し、戦略的な意思決定を下すことが可能になります。
データの収集、処理、可視化を一貫して行うことによって、リアルタイムデータパイプラインは強力な分析基盤を提供します。このようなパイプラインによって組織は常に変化する市場環境や日常の運用に迅速に対応可能となり、その結果、競争力を大幅に向上させることができるのです。
リアルタイムデータの利点:意思決定から顧客体験まで
リアルタイムデータの最大の利点は、その即応性にあります。これにより企業は、迅速な意思決定と運用効率の向上を実現できます。たとえば、企業がリアルタイムデータを活用することで、競争の激しい市場において即座にトレンドを把握し、戦略的な意思決定を迅速に行うことができます。これにより、投資や新製品の開発におけるリスクを軽減し、十分な情報に基づいた意思決定が可能になります。たとえば、リアルタイムのビジネスインテリジェンスは、企業が需要の急増に対処したり、在庫管理を最適化したりするのに役立ちます。
運用の効率化という点でも、リアルタイムデータは重要な役割を果たします。特に物流やエネルギー産業など、一分一秒の遅れが利益に直結する分野では、データの即時性が大量の運用データを瞬時に分析し、最適なリソース配分を可能にします。配車ルートの最適化や、供給チェーンにおけるボトルネックの早期検知といった使い方が、効率化の典型例です。したがって、企業はタイムリーなデータを活かして、効率的な運用を地道に実現できます。
さらに、顧客体験の向上もリアルタイムデータの重要な利点の一つです。すべての顧客インタラクションは、刻一刻と変化するデータを反映する必要があります。顧客の行動や好みを即座に把握することで、企業はパーソナライズされた体験を提供しやすくなります。これは、オンラインでの商品推薦や、リアルタイムのカスタマーサポートによく見られるアプローチです。結果的に、顧客満足度とロイヤリティが高まり、企業のブランド価値が向上します。
このように、リアルタイムデータを活用することで、企業は意思決定のスピードと正確性を向上させながら、運用効率と顧客体験の質を同時に向上させることが可能になります。これは、短期間で変化するビジネス環境において、競争優位を築くために欠かせない要素であると言えるでしょう。
リアルタイムデータの課題:データ量と速度への対処
リアルタイムデータの扱いにおいて、データの量と速度は大きな技術的課題を伴います。まず、データ量の増加に伴う処理能力の限界が挙げられます。膨大なデータが瞬時に生成される中で、適時性を保ちながら処理を行うためには、高性能なストレージやコンピューティング能力が求められます。企業が誤ったインフラ選択をすれば、データのボトルネックが発生し、貴重なインサイトの抽出が遅れるリスクを抱えることになります。
一方、データ速度の課題は、データが着実かつ迅速に流れることを保証するために、ネットワークの帯域幅や遅延時間の最小化に関わります。例えば、企業が分散型地域にリアルタイムデータを迅速に届ける必要がある場合、ネットワークインフラの最適化は不可欠です。また、ストリーミングデータの速度が高すぎることで、処理システムが負荷に耐え切れず、データ損失や遅延が発生するリスクも伴います。
さらに、データの速度と量が膨大になると、それに伴ってデータの整合性と品質維持も難しくなります。ビッグデータの文脈で言われる「5つのV」の一部である"Veracity"(真実性)は、データの信頼性を確保するために欠かせない要素です。データが不完全であったり矛盾している場合、意思決定が大きく誤る可能性があります。このため、正確かつ一貫性のあるデータを提供し続けるためには、データクレンジングや品質チェックのプロセスを自動化することが求められます。
このような課題に対処するための実用的なアプローチとして、ストリーミングプラットフォームの活用があります。例えば、リアルタイムでデータを処理し、インサイトを提供するためにApache KafkaやAWS Kinesisといったストリーミングフレームワークが用いられています。これらのツールは、データの高スループット処理と低遅延通信を実現することで、ビジネスがリアルタイムでの意思決定を行うための基盤を提供します。
最終的に、リアルタイムデータ処理の成功は、技術的インフラの最適化と同時に、データの正確さと品質を確保するプロセスの導入によって達成されます。企業は進化するビジネスニーズとデータフローの要求に応じて、持続的な評価と調整を行う必要があります。こうした努力が、ビジネスケイパビリティを拡張し、競争優位性を保つための鍵となるのです。
リアルタイムデータの活用例:各業界での実用シナリオ
リアルタイムデータは、さまざまな業界で革新的な変化をもたらし、業務の効率化や新たな価値の創出に寄与しています。以下に、異なる産業分野におけるリアルタイムデータの実用例と、それがどのように業務を改善しているかを解説します。
金融業界では、リアルタイムデータが投資判断を大きく左右しています。株式市場は極めてダイナミックで、価格や取引の状況は瞬時に変わります。このため、多くの金融機関やヘッジファンドはリアルタイムデータを活用してアルゴリズム取引を行い、価格の変動に即応しています。これにより、取引のタイミングを逃さず、迅速かつ正確に市場動向をキャッチすることが可能になります。このプロセスは、最新のデータを基に数秒で意思決定が行われるため、従来の手動分析よりもはるかに効果的です。
医療業界では、患者の健康状況をリアルタイムで監視するシステムが活用されています。たとえば、常に心拍数や呼吸停止率をモニタリングし、異常が検出されたときに医療従事者にアラートを送るスマートデバイスがあります。このような技術は、患者の命を救う可能性を大いに高め、医師や看護師が速やかに適切な処置を施す準備を整える上で不可欠です。
物流業界においても、リアルタイムデータは非常に重要な役割を果たしています。配送トラックの位置をリアルタイムでトラッキングすることで、渋滞を回避するルートを瞬時に決定し、配達効率を最大化することができます。これにより、配送の遅延を削減し、顧客満足度の向上につながっています。
エネルギーセクターでは、電力供給の調整にリアルタイムデータが活用されています。電力消費のピークとオフピークをリアルタイムで把握し、これに応じて発電量を調整することで、効率的なエネルギーマネジメントが可能となります。これにより、余剰エネルギーの無駄を省き、持続可能なエネルギー使用を推進します。
これらの例からも明らかなように、リアルタイムデータは各業界での即時性が求められるプロセスを支え、迅速な意思決定と高い精度での対応を実現しています。業務の効率化や顧客満足度の向上といった複数のメリットをもたらすリアルタイムデータは、今後もさらに多くの企業にとって欠かせないツールとなるでしょう。
まとめ
リアルタイムデータの重要性は、ただ情報を迅速に得る手段としてだけでなく、ビジネス全体を効果的に運用し、競争優位を築くための基盤として確立されています。日々変化する市場の動向を即座に反映させることができるこの技術は、あらゆる産業において意思決定の速度と精度を高め、顧客体験の向上につながっています。しかし、データ量と速度の増加に伴う技術的課題には厳しい対応が求められます。これを克服することで、企業はさらなる効率化と差別化を実現し、より豊かな未来図を描けるでしょう。結局のところ、リアルタイムデータの活用は、これからのデジタル時代における成功の鍵であることは間違いありません。
参考文献
- Real-Time Data: What it is, Why it Matters, and More - Imply
- What is Streaming Data? - AWS
- What is Real-Time Data? Definition & Best Practices - Qlik
- Building Real-Time Analytics Systems[Book] - O'Reilly
- Building a Real-Time Data Pipeline | by Andy Sawyer - Medium
- 12 Benefits of Real-Time Analytics for Businesses - Oracle
- What are the 5 V's of Big Data? | Definition TechTarget
- Best Practices for Real-Time Stream Processing | Striim
- What Are Real-Time Applications? - Vantiq